Keurig Dr Pepper Acquires Limitless [Updated]

Keurig Dr Pepper (KDP) has acquired Chicago-based caffeinated sparkling water maker Limitless for an undisclosed sum, the company announced today. Founded in 2016, Limitless produces a line of zero calorie sparkling waters containing 35 mg of caffeine per 12 oz. can.

Jel Sert Acquires All Sport, Rolls Out Drink Mix Innovations

Chicago-based powdered and frozen beverage maker Jel Sert has acquired hydration drink brand All Sport from Keurig Dr Pepper (KDP) for an undisclosed sum, the company announced this week. The company had been producing All Sport for KDP for several years prior to its acquisition of the brand last month.

Press Clips: PepsiCo to Achieve 100% Renewable Electricity at U.S. Operations

PepsiCo is on track to achieve 100% renewable electricity for its direct U.S. operations this year as part of the company’s push to cut its global emissions by 20%, Fast Company reported last week. The company’s U.S. manufacturing sites comprise half of its global electricity consumption.

Cann Secures $5M Seed Investment

Cannabis-infused “social elixir” Cann has closed a $5 million seed round of financing led by Imaginary and JM10 Partners, the company announced yesterday. Navy Capital, Global Founders Capital and Cresco Capital also participated in this round, as did undisclosed “key strategic investors,” according to a press release.

In California, CBD Brands Await Legislative Relief

If it is passed and signed into law by Gov. Gavin Newsom, as is widely expected to happen within weeks, California Assembly Bill 228 will declare that foods, beverages and cosmetics made with industrial hemp should not be considered as adulterated. Until that occurs, however, brands and retailers in Southern California still face an uncertain existence from day to day.
